Ezekiel 48

The Portions for the Tribes

1“Now these are the names of the tribes:

At the northern frontier, Dan (He has judged) will have one portion bordering the road of Hethlon (hiding place) to Lebo-hamath (fortress) and running on to Hazar-enan (village of fountains) on the border of Damascus (well-watered land) with Hamath to the north, and extending from the east side to the west side.

2Asher (happy) will have one portion bordering the territory of Dan (He has judged) from east to west.

3Naphtali (wrestling) will have one portion bordering the territory of Asher (happy) from east to west.

4Manasseh (causing to forget) will have one portion bordering the territory of Naphtali (wrestling) from east to west.

5Ephraim (doubly fruitful) will have one portion bordering the territory of Manasseh (causing to forget) from east to west.

6Reuben (behold a son) will have one portion bordering the territory of Ephraim (doubly fruitful) from east to west.

7Judah (praised) will have one portion bordering the territory of Reuben (behold a son) from east to west.

The Portions for the Priests and Levites

8Bordering the territory of Judah (praised), from east to west, will be the portion you⁺ are to set apart. It will be 25,000 cubits wide <8.3 mi / 13.3 km>,a and the length of a tribal portion from east to west. In the center will be the sanctuary.

9The special portion you⁺ set apart to the LORD {YHWH} shall be 25,000 cubits long and 10,000 cubits wide <3.3 mi / 5.3 km>.b

10This will be the holy portion for the priests. It will be 25,000 cubits long on the north side, 10,000 cubits wide on the west side, 10,000 cubits wide on the east side, and 25,000 cubits long on the south side. In the center will be the sanctuary of the LORD {YHWH}. 11It will be for the consecrated priests, the descendants of Zadok (righteous), who kept My charge and did not go astray as the Levites did when the Israelites (God prevails) went astray. 12It will be a special portion for them set apart from the land, a most holy portion (a Most Holy Place)c adjacent to the territory of the Levites.

13Bordering the territory of the priests, the Levites shall have an area 25,000 cubits long and 10,000 cubits wide. The whole length will be 25,000 cubits, and the width 10,000 cubits. 14They must not sell or exchange any of it, and they must not transfer this best part of the land, for it is holy to the LORD {YHWH}.

The Common Portion

15The remaining area, 5,000 cubits <1.7 mi / 2.7 km>d wide and 25,000 cubits long, will be for common use by the city, for houses, and for pastureland. The city will be in the center of it 16and will have these measurements: 4,500 cubits <1.5 mi / 2.4 km>e on the north side, 4,500 cubits on the south side, 4,500 cubits on the east side, and 4,500 cubits on the west side.

17The pastureland of the city will extend 250 cubits <437.5 ft / 133.4 m>f to the north, 250 cubits to the south, 250 cubits to the east, and 250 cubits to the west.

18The remainder of the length bordering the holy portion and running adjacent to it will be 10,000 cubits on the east side and 10,000 cubits on the west side. Its produce will supply food for the workers of the city. 19The workers of the city who cultivate it will come from all the tribes of Israel (he wrestles with God).

20The entire portion will be a square, 25,000 cubits by 25,000 cubits. You⁺ are to set apart the holy portion, along with the city property.

The Portion for the Prince

21The remaining area on both sides of the holy portion and of the property of the city will belong to the prince. He will own the land adjacent to the tribal portions, extending eastward from the 25,000 cubits of the holy district toward the eastern border, and westward from the 25,000 cubits to the western border. And in the center of them will be the holy portion and the sanctuary of the temple.

22So the Levitical property and the city property will lie in the center of the area belonging to the prince—the area between the borders of Judah (praised) and Benjamin (son of the right hand).

The Portions for the Remaining Tribes

23As for the rest of the tribes:

Benjamin (son of the right hand) will have one portion extending from the east side to the west side.

24Simeon (heard) will have one portion bordering the territory of Benjamin (son of the right hand) from east to west.

25Issachar (there is recompense) will have one portion bordering the territory of Simeon (heard) from east to west.

26Zebulun (exalted) will have one portion bordering the territory of Issachar (there is recompense) from east to west.

27And Gad (troop) will have one portion bordering the territory of Zebulun (exalted) from east to west.

28The southern border of Gad (troop) will run from Tamar (palm-tree) to the waters of Meribath-kadesh (quarreling) (holy), then along the Brook of Egyptg and out to the Great Sea (the Mediterranean Sea).h 29This is the land you⁺ are to allot as an inheritance to the tribes of Israel (he wrestles with God), and these will be their portions,” declares the Lord GOD {Adonai YHWH}.

The City Gates and Dimensions

30“These will be the exits of the city:

Beginning on the north side, which will be 4,500 cubits long, 31the gates of the city will be named after the tribes of Israel (he wrestles with God). On the north side there will be three gates: the gate of Reuben (behold a son), the gate of Judah (praised), and the gate of Levi.

32On the east side, which will be 4,500 cubits long, there will be three gates: the gate of Joseph (YHWH has added), the gate of Benjamin (son of the right hand), and the gate of Dan (He has judged).

33On the south side, which will be 4,500 cubits long, there will be three gates: the gate of Simeon (heard), the gate of Issachar (there is recompense), and the gate of Zebulun (exalted).

34And on the west side, which will be 4,500 cubits long, there will be three gates: the gate of Gad (troop), the gate of Asher (happy), and the gate of Naphtali (wrestling).

35The perimeter of the city will be 18,000 cubits <6 mi / 9.6 km>,i and from that day on the name of the city will be:

THE LORD IS THERE {YHWH Shammah}.j
